As we move into 2021, coronavirus vaccines have started to be given out, mainly in the richer, developed countries. It will take time for the majority of the population to be vaccinated, perhaps taking a large part of the year, and mostly in developed countries. In the meantime, it may be a difficult first few months in winter due to the rising infections in many countries and new lockdowns may be forthcoming. Nevertheless, despite the rising infections, investors have become more optimistic on the markets in view of the eventual economic recovery when the vaccines work to stop the spread. While the pandemic remains the main focus in 2021, other issues likely to come into view include changes in US economic and geopolitical policies under President Biden, the relationship between US and China and the impact on the rest of the world.
